Green Bean Chicken Chews


Description

The ultimate training treats that combine irresistible protein with sneaky vegetables your pup will actually love

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cook Time: 30 minutes | Total Time: 45 minutes | Makes: 20-25 chews

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 oz cooked chicken breast, shredded (high-quality protein dogs can’t resist)
  • 8 oz fresh green beans, finely chopped (adds fiber and satisfying crunch)
  • 1/2 cup low-sodium chicken broth (completely salt-free for dog safety)
  • 1/4 cup whole wheat flour (helps bind everything together perfectly)
  • 1 large egg (creates the ideal chewy texture)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per—these can stick without it!
  2. Mix shredded chicken, chopped green beans, broth, flour, and egg in a large bowl until well combined (use your hands if needed for best mixing).
  3. Scoop spoonfuls of mixture onto your prepared baking sheet, forming walnut-sized chews with space between each one.
  4. Bake for 25-30 minutes until firm and slightly crispy outside but tender inside (if your pup can contain their excitement that long).
  5. Let cool completely before serving—test the texture yourself to make sure they’re perfect for training rewards.

Notes:

  • Always use plain, unseasoned chicken for dog safety
  • These should hold their shape when pressed but not be rock-hard
  • Amber prefers these at room temperature rather than warm from the oven

Storage Tips:

  • Refrigerate in airtight containers for up to 1 week
  • Freeze in portion-sized bags for up to 3 months
